LOS ANGELES(AP)
A Warner Bros. executive says the Batman sequel "The Dark
Knight" has set a single-day box office record by taking in
$66.4 million on opening day.
The movie's Friday haul surpasses the previous record of
$59.8 million set last year by "Spider-Man 3." "The
Dark Knight" also might break the opening weekend record of
$151.1 million that also was posted by "Spider-Man
3."
Warner Bros. head of distribution Dan Fellman says the death of
co-star Heath Ledger and the buzz about his frenzied performance as
the Batman villain Joker was a big part of the movie's
allure.
